How the AP Bio Score Calculator Works
The AP Biology exam has two scored sections: multiple choice and free response. Each section contributes about half of the final score. This calculator converts your raw points into a composite score (0–100) and then estimates a 1–5 score range using adjustable cutoffs.

Tips to Improve Your Score
- Use official rubrics for FRQs so your points are realistic.
- Track your weak units and redo questions after review.
- Practice data analysis and experimental reasoning (FRQs reward clear explanations).

What score is usually considered “good”?
A 3 is typically passing, while 4–5 is strong for many college credit policies (varies by school).
